National Night Out, an annual event organized to bring neighborhoods together and help residents meet local police departments, will be held on Tuesday, Aug. 6. National Night Out takes place across the country, and the following events are scheduled in Menlo Park and Atherton.

Menlo Park

• In Nealon Park at Little House, 800 Middle Ave., from 5 to 8 p.m.

• On the 700 block of Nash Avenue, from 6 to 8:30 p.m.

• At Hamilton Park, 545 Hamilton Ave., from 6 to 8 p.m.

• At Gateway Apartments, 1300 Willow Road, from 4 to 7:30 p.m.

• At Cafe Zoe, 1928 Menalto Ave., from 5 to 7:30 p.m.

Atherton

A bouncy house, helicopter landing and face painting will be among the activities at Atherton’s sixth annual National Night Out in Holbrook Palmer-Park, 150 Watkins Ave., from 6 to 8 p.m.

The town’s police and administrative staff are organizing the free event, which will include live music, a DJ, a petting zoo, balloon twisters, a fire truck and more, according to town staff.

During the event, the California Highway Patrol will land a helicopter in the park around 7 p.m. and allow attendees to peek inside of it. Organizers will serve barbecue, cotton candy and snow cones, according to staff.

The town partnered with Menlo Park Fire Protection District, California Highway Patrol, A.D.A.P.T. (Atherton Disaster and Preparedness Team) and others for the event.
